Today, Montserrat, Jorge, Oscar and I started this journey. Early hours we arrived at Sika facilities in Chile, where we were greeted by the Human Resources Manager, Danilo León. Later, the General Manager, Juan Francisco Jimenez, gave us an introduction and an overview of the company and its goals.
We also had the opportunity to meet a previous winner of Sika Solar Experience, who told us what were their main lessons learned, as well as some tips for this trip.
We took a tour around the plant, where we saw the production processes developed by Sika and meet some of their products as cement additives and bonding and sealing products.
During the day, managers of the four business areas of Sika Chile described its main scopes and relationship with mining. Sergio Wertheim told us about the BU Distribution and BU Industry, Milan Ceric about BU Contractors and Carlos Muñoz about BU Concrete.
Finally, Rodrigo Caballero told us about mining in Chile, particularly about copper mining, its importance and projections.

This was a great first day! I met the rest of the participants and the company representatives with those who we will share the experience. It was about a lot of learning, where we had a first look at this experience. We shared our expectations about this trip. It was a very fun and busy day with a full schedule of activities.
